Anyone found a good console mount for iPhone?
I have been using a ProClips console mount (part # 833597) on my 335i for several years, and it is exactly what I like.
Unfortunately, ProClips does not have a custom mount for the M4 coupe yet, or for the 435i for that matter. My two choices if I stay with ProClips are either a vent mount (that partially covers one of the air vents), or a universal adjustable center console mount (not sure it would fit properly). Has anyone used either of these mounts, and are you, or were you, pleased with them? Does anyone have an other mount suggestions, perhaps from a different company? |

I've also been using ProClip adjustable mounts for a long time now and they are excellent!!! Never had an issue other than having to replace them when I buy a new iPhone which is obviously not their fault.
I did use ProClip vehicle specific mounts and they were ok but don't even begin to compare to KUDA mounts. The KUDA fits perfectly and is covered in real leather that matches the vehicles interior well and although not exactly the same material it complements it well. They are on a whole different level!!! Pictures truly don't do it justice but I will try to get some better ones on the weekend. Just my 0.02 |

First you carefully pull out the plastic trim piece with a nylon pry tool There is a metal tab on the bottom of the KUDA mount that lines up behind the trim piece. It takes some force to fit the mount into place but it is just pressure fit. You are supposed to bend the metal tab once installed but mine is snug enough that I didn't feel the need to. Then you just pop the plastic trim piece back in place. BTW sorry for the coffee stains, just realized they where there... Quote:
The KUDA mount is actually a hollow fiberglass/plastic shell covered in leather. Before you install the mount you need to attach the ProClip or whatever you decide to use. I marked the holes from the ProClip base onto the KUDA mount and drilled four small holes into it so I can screw the ProClip holder in place. Quote:
I bought the ProClip that comes with the cigarette plug/USB cable integrated and disconnected the 12v adapter. Then I just ran the wire between the seat and console and into the USB port under the armrest so I can get full USB connectivity to iDrive for apps, etc. |
